Target intelligence / Profile preview
Antithrombin mRNA is the transcribed messenger RNA genome product of the SERPINC1 gene, encoding antithrombin, a serine protease inhibitor critical for inactivating key procoagulant enzymes (thrombin, factor Xa, factor IXa). In the context of hemophilia, the antithrombin mRNA in hepatocytes is targeted by small interfering RNA (siRNA) drugs, notably fitusiran, to inhibit its translation, decrease circulating antithrombin protein, and thereby enhance thrombin production and reduce bleeding risk in patients lacking normal clotting factors.
RNA interference (RNAi) leading to degradation of antithrombin mRNA, reducing antithrombin protein synthesis and thereby increasing thrombin generation, restoring hemostasis in hemophilia
